Scout a couple of different routes by car. If it feels 'unsafe' in a car, don't try it by bicycle.

Taxis, on the average, are MUCH friendlier to cyclists than motorists. When you stop next to one at a traffic light, make small talk - they drive the same route, day in and day out, mostly at the same times as well. It pays to make buddies along the road :)

Yeah, I wouldnt do it, Alrode is very busy and there are a number of refineries in the area so big tankers are common, but Heidelberg road through City Deep is murderous, its congested with container trucks, buses, cars, actually anything that moves, if I remember correctly someone got killed cycling through there recently, certainly not safe at all.
